Trending Unique Topics in Auto Insurance:
1. Usage-Based Insurance: Usage-based insurance programs, which track a driver’s behavior through telematics devices, are becoming increasingly popular. By monitoring factors such as speed, acceleration, and braking, insurance companies can offer personalized rates based on a driver’s actual driving habits.
2. Autonomous Vehicles: As technology advances, the rise of autonomous vehicles poses new challenges for the auto insurance industry. Insurers are adapting to the changing landscape by developing policies specifically tailored to self-driving cars and determining liability in the event of accidents involving autonomous vehicles.
3. Digital Insurance Platforms: With the growing popularity of online insurance shopping, digital platforms are transforming the way consumers purchase and manage their policies. Digital insurance platforms offer convenience, transparency, and competitive rates, making it easier for consumers to find affordable coverage.
4. Cybersecurity Coverage: As vehicles become more connected and reliant on technology, the risk of cyberattacks on cars is increasing. Insurers are beginning to offer cybersecurity coverage to protect against hacking, data breaches, and other cyber threats that could impact a driver’s safety and security.
5. Climate Change Impact: The effects of climate change, such as extreme weather events and natural disasters, are impacting auto insurance rates. Insurers are adjusting their policies to account for the increased risk of damage to vehicles caused by climate-related incidents, leading to higher premiums in some regions.
6. Peer-to-Peer Insurance: Peer-to-peer insurance models, which allow individuals to pool their resources and share the risk of coverage, are gaining popularity in the auto insurance industry. By connecting policyholders directly with one another, peer-to-peer insurance offers a more personalized and cost-effective alternative to traditional insurance providers.

6. What is the minimum car insurance coverage required in Drexel Heights, AZ?
Arizona law requires drivers to carry a minimum of $25,000 in bodily injury liability coverage per person, $50,000 in bodily injury liability coverage per accident, and $15,000 in property damage liability coverage. Additional coverage options are available for added protection.

8. Does my credit score affect my car insurance rates in Drexel Heights, AZ?
In Arizona, insurance companies are allowed to consider your credit score when calculating insurance rates. Maintaining a good credit score can help you qualify for lower premiums and better coverage options.

13. What is uninsured motorist coverage, and do I need it in Drexel Heights, AZ?
Uninsured motorist coverage protects you in the event of an accident with a driver who does not have insurance or is underinsured. While uninsured motorist coverage is not required in Arizona, it can provide valuable protection in case of a collision with an uninsured driver.
